McGhee response convinced Dons board

12 November 2010 08:30
Aberdeen chairman Stewart Milne has revealed manager Mark McGhee convinced the board he could turn the tide at Pittodrie after re-examining every aspect of his current approach. Milne announced McGhee would continue in his role despite his team taking just four points from a possible 30 in the Clydesdale Bank Premier League. Reports had claimed McGhee would lose his job if his team followed the 9-0 thrashing by Celtic with a home defeat against Inverness. But, after a 2-1 loss sparked two days of talks, McGhee persuaded the board to allow him more time. Milne told RedTV: "We have spent a lot of time with Mark over the last few days. There has been a lot of very honest and open discussion taken place. "Mark has gone away and thought about things and looked at every aspect of what we're doing. His response has convinced us we should be giving him more time to get things going again."
